Homemade Fruit Pizza

Ingredients
  

For the Cookie Crust:

1 cup unsalted butter, softened

1 cup granulated sugar

1 large egg

1 teaspoon vanilla extract

2 ½ cups all-purpose flour

1 teaspoon baking soda

½ teaspoon salt

For the Cream Cheese Frosting:

8 oz cream cheese, softened

1/3 cup granulated sugar

1 teaspoon vanilla extract

1/2 cup heavy whipping cream

For the Fruit Toppings:

1 cup sliced strawberries

1 cup blueberries

1 cup sliced kiwis

1 cup mandarin orange segments

1 cup sliced bananas

Fresh mint leaves for garnish (optional)

Instructions
 

Make the Cookie Crust:

    -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).

      - In a large mixing bowl, combine the softened butter and granulated sugar, and cream them together with a hand mixer or stand mixer until the mixture is light and fluffy, about 3-4 minutes.

        - Add in the egg and vanilla extract, mixing until they are fully incorporated into the buttery mixture.

          - In a separate bowl, whisk together the all-purpose flour, baking soda, and salt until evenly mixed.

            - Gradually add the dry mixture to the wet ingredients, stirring gently until just combined. Be careful not to overmix.

              - Spoon the cookie dough onto a large baking sheet that has been lined with parchment paper. Using a spatula or your hands, spread the dough into a circle about ½ inch thick, resembling a pizza shape.

                - Bake in the preheated oven for 12-15 minutes, or until the edges are lightly golden. Remove from the oven and transfer the baking sheet to a wire rack to let the cookie crust cool completely.

                  Prepare the Cream Cheese Frosting:

                    - In a medium bowl, using a mixer, beat the softened cream cheese and granulated sugar together until the mixture is smooth and creamy, about 2-3 minutes.

                      - Mix in the vanilla extract until well combined.

                        - In a separate bowl, whip the heavy cream using a hand mixer or stand mixer until stiff peaks form (this should take about 3-5 minutes).

                          - Carefully fold the whipped cream into the cream cheese mixture using a rubber spatula until the ingredients are fully combined and smooth, ensuring you maintain the fluffiness of the whipped cream.

                            Assemble the Fruit Pizza:

                              - Once the cookie crust has cooled completely, use an offset spatula or knife to spread the cream cheese frosting evenly over the surface.

                                - Decoratively arrange a variety of the fresh fruit on top of the frosting in a colorful design, playing with different patterns and placements for visual appeal!

                                  - If desired, add fresh mint leaves on top for a refreshing touch and extra color.

                                    Serve and Enjoy:

                                      - Cut the fruit pizza into wedges and serve immediately, or refrigerate for a short while until you're ready to dig in. This delightful treat is perfect for warm sunny days or festive gatherings!

                                        Prep Time, Total Time, Servings: 30 mins | 45 mins | 12 servings
